The extracellular matrix (ECM) is part of the connective tissue and provides support in the animal cell. Therefore the extracellular matrix is situated in the interstitial matrix and includes the basement membrane. Mainly fibroblasts are the components of the extracellular matrix. Fibrous proteins that are of importance in the buildup of the extracellular matrix are elastin, collagen, laminin, vitronectin and fibronectin. Additionally polysaccharides like hyaluronic acid fill the intercellular space with a gel-like material. In tissue sections the space these proteins and substances occupy therefore appears to be empty.
Other components of the extracellular matrix are proteoglycans which are hydrophil and thereby keep the interstitial space hydrated, which is one of the functions of the extracellular matrix. Other functions of the extracellular matrix are to strengthen, stabilize and provide elasticity. This function is achieved by the extracellular matrix allowing adhesion and attachment of cells to the protein laminin for instance, via their cytoskeletal protein structure, for example via actin structures.
Additionally the extracellular matrix plays a role in signal transduction and in the storage and supply of nutrients and hormones. Due to these functions the extracellular matrix plays an important role in the repair of damages to tissues. Interestingly, in human fetuses the extracellular matrix has been indicated in the development, working in concert with stem cells.
